Formally known as Limelight Supper Club, PRELUDE + POST is centrally located within the Denver Center for Performing Arts, it is a popular gathering place for theater attendees and downtown diners alike for pre-theater dinner and post theater dessert and night caps.
PRELUDE + POST server a contemporary American style menu for a social dining experience. Meaning all seating is community. Reservations guarantee seats, but not an exclusive table.
Grab a drink and bring it straight to your seats (for all Theatre Houses)
